What a Blown Fuse Actually Means

A blown fuse means a circuit has drawn more current than the fuse wire or element can carry, and it has failed to protect the wiring behind it. On older ceramic or wire fuse boards, common on the Woy Woy peninsula, this can happen often. Under AS/NZS 3000, a board that keeps blowing fuses is telling you it needs attention.

Common Causes of a Blown Fuse in Woy Woy Homes

01

An overloaded circuit

Running a large oven, heater, or home workshop equipment on the same circuit can push it past what the fuse or breaker is rated to carry.

02

A short circuit

A fault where live wiring touches neutral or earth draws a sudden surge of current, blowing the fuse instantly to protect the rest of the circuit.

03

A faulty appliance

An appliance with a failing element or internal fault will blow the fuse the moment it is switched on, often repeating each time it is used.

04

An ageing rewireable fuse board

Original ceramic fuse boards common in the peninsula's older fibro and weatherboard cottages have no safety switches and blow more readily under everyday modern load.

05

Moisture in an outdoor circuit

Salt-laden air and damp off Brisbane Water can let moisture into outdoor points and sheds, tripping fuses on circuits feeding exposed areas.

Is a Blown Fuse Dangerous?

A single blown fuse doing its job is usually just a nuisance, but a fuse that keeps blowing points to a fault that will only get worse, and an old board with no safety switches leaves you less protected.

  • A fuse that blows once and resets cleanly is often just an overloaded circuit
  • One that keeps blowing points to a fault that needs proper diagnosis
  • Warmth, buzzing, or a smell at the fuse board is a fire-risk sign needing same-day checking
  • A rewireable fuse board with no RCDs no longer meets AS/NZS 3000 protection standards

What To Do Right Now

Before we arrive, these simple steps are safe and won't put you at risk:

  1. Unplug the appliance that was running when the fuse blew.
  2. Avoid replacing a ceramic fuse yourself if you are unsure how.
  3. Do not keep replacing a fuse that blows again immediately.
  4. Do not open the switchboard cover or touch any wiring yourself.
